The committee will consider past experiences and learning from previous DRI reports, including the report on "­Guiding Principles for Basing DRIs on Chronic Disease," the recent meeting of experts, "Strategic Planning for a New Review of Macronutrient Dietary Reference Intakes," and other relevant documents related to the DRI process such as "Devel opment of DRIs 1994–2004: Lessons Learned and New Challenges." The standing committee will produce approximately 2 letter reports a year. This first letter report will determine a definition of populations for DRI recommendations and will respond to the following questions from the Federal DRI Joint U.S.–Canadian Working Group and the NASEM Committee to Review the Dietary Reference Intakes for Energy.
